Oly
35671 E Atlantic Cir
Rehoboth Beach, DE 19971
Oly is a charming furniture store located in Rehoboth Beach, DE, offering a curated selection of stylish and functional pieces for your home. With a focus on quality and design, Oly features a variety of collections that cater to different tastes, making it easy to find the perfect fit for any space. The welcoming atmosphere invites customers to explore and discover unique furnishings that add character and comfort to their living environments.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.